Size
Bariatric equipment is constructed with larger platforms, increased weight capabilities and higher physical dimensions to assist individuals who weigh more than standard-sized users. This includes individuals with a Body Mass Index (BMI) of 30 or more. In addition to larger sizes, bariatric mobility aids use cushioned seats and head support, improved stability and simpler maneuverability to promote comfort and safety for patients and caretakers.

Weight Capacity
Unlike basic medical equipment, bariatric mobility aids are created for clients who weigh 350 pounds or more and have a body mass index (BMI) higher than 30. Using undersized or non-bariatric equipment with these clients can result in discomfort, skin breakdown, injuries and falls-- not to mention extra personnel time and effort.

Other bariatric equipment consists of slings and slide boards that attach safely to patient lifts for Folding Wheelchair transferring larger patients with ease. These devices use momentum and low friction to guarantee smooth, stable transfers. They are likewise perfect for repositioning obese patients in beds or chairs, helping to avoid pressure ulcers.
Test tables are another important piece of bariatric mobility equipment for assisting much heavier patients. Bariatric exam tables offer greater load capabilities and broader widths than basic models to enable much safer and more comfy positioning of obese clients. Electric versions with powered height adjustment likewise make it easier for staff to access and deal with wounds. In addition, the broad bariatric lift bases and longer booms on some equipment allow users to be moved easily from wheelchairs and stretchers.
Security
Bariatric client mobility equipment is larger, heavier and more robust than basic medical gadgets. It might therefore be more difficult to manoeuvre over cross countries or to transport across a center. However, with the ideal training and a thorough understanding of safe handling methods, staff can mobilise patients efficiently without unneeded battle or risk to them or their care.

Bariatric chairs have broader seats and enhanced frames to accommodate a larger weight capacity compared to basic wheelchairs. Some likewise have reclining backrests and cushioned arms to supply convenience. Lots of have battery-powered options for self-propulsion, reducing transport and maneuvering efforts. Bariatric beds can manage individuals approximately 1000 pounds and have actually broadened surface areas that include more body size and weight. Some have power options to change bed height with the touch of a button, making it much easier for nurses and caretakers to carry out injury care or administer medications without pressure.
